HUT trades at $91.66, up 7.0% today amid a broader neocloud rally following NVIDIA's $500 billion AI pledge. The stock shows a bearish technical trend with support at $87 and resistance at $92. Fundamentally, Q2 2026 revenue grew 81% year-over-year to $74 million, but net losses widened to -$226 million in 2025. The company is transitioning to an AI data center platform, securing $26.6 billion in contracted backlog and $7.5 billion in project financing.
Outlook is polarized: strong analyst buy consensus (94%) targets $165.11, citing AI infrastructure potential, but high execution risks and persistent losses pose threats. Bank of America Corporation operates as a financial holding company. The Company offers saving accounts, deposits, mortgage and construction loans, cash and wealth management, certificates of deposit, investment funds, credit and debit cards, insurance, mobile, and online banking services. Bank of America serves customers worldwide.
